Team Member
If you have a passion for delivering the highest standard of customer service, then we want to hear from you!
Our Team Members continuously support the smooth running of cinema operations and are provided with full training and development upon joining.
Weekly working hours will vary with the needs of your cinema. All shift patterns will be discussed at the interview stage and, where possible, your request will be honoured.
As a Team Member, you’ll be responsible for making sure every customer has an unrivalled cinema experience. You’ll be out there as the face of Cineworld, meeting, greeting and providing a superior standard of service to our customers in the various offer areas. Whether selling tickets, selling freshly prepared popcorn or showing people to their seats, you and your team mates will ensure everyone has a great time in a safe and clean environment.
Responsibilities include but are not limited to:
- Cash Handling
- Food Handling(Including Stock Replenishment)
- Cleaning
- Heavy Lifting
- Compliance with Health and Safety Regulations
- Increasing Sales
- Maintaining Standards
- Following Policies and Procedures
- Dealing Face to Face with large Groups of People
In return for your hard work and commitment, FREE MOVIES are just one of the benefits we offer.
Not only may you be able to see films before they’re open to the public, you will also be eligible for the Cineworld Premier pass which entitles you and a guest complimentary cinema visits and discounts on food and drink, so you can all enjoy a night at the movies on us!
Cineworld Cinemas offers a wide variety of benefits; all employees are entitled to 28 days holiday per year, you may also want to join our contributory pension scheme, cash back health care plan and eye care scheme.
In addition to this we also offer retail incentives and in house competitions where you can win amazing prizes!
At Cineworld we review our benefits on a regular basis and there are lots more rewards to come! *Terms and conditions apply to some benefits.

✨Tip Number 1
Familiarise yourself with Cineworld's values and customer service standards. Understanding what they prioritise will help you align your responses during the interview, showcasing that you're a perfect fit for their team.
✨Tip Number 2
Prepare to discuss your previous experience in customer service or teamwork. Think of specific examples where you went above and beyond to ensure customer satisfaction, as this will demonstrate your commitment to providing an unrivalled cinema experience.
✨Tip Number 3
Show enthusiasm for the role and the cinema industry. Being genuinely excited about movies and the experience you can create for customers will make you stand out as a candidate who truly cares about the job.
✨Tip Number 4
Be ready to discuss your availability and flexibility regarding shift patterns. Since the hours may vary, showing that you are adaptable and willing to work different shifts will make you a more attractive candidate.
